Super 8 Motel Brattleboro
[]
1043 Putney Road
Brattleboro, Vermont, United States
Description:
Amenities:
Description:
The Brattleboro Super 8 wants "To see you along the way." The Super 8 is conveniently located to Interstate 91. Traveling for business or for leisure, we are the Super 8 for you. The Super 8 offers clean spacious, comfortable rooms. In addition, our focus on customer service will surpass any accommodations in the market. Let the Super 8 be your choice. It would be our pleasure to accommodate you. Free high speed internet.

We had a great stay. We were in town visiting Keene, NH and we were able to save quite a bit of money by staying in Vermont. Brattleboro is an awesome town and we loved visiting the CO-OP and the Farmer's Market. Super 8 is centrally located to NH and all the sights of Brattleboro for a reasonable price.

As a low-end motel chain, Super 8 did not elevate my expectations for its motel in Brattleboro, VT. What a nice surprise! The room was spacious and clean, the bed very comfortable, the service from the front desk was pleasant and skilled, and the amenities (e.g., a refrigerator) were unexpected, but greatly appreciated. For the cost, this motel was a great bargain.
